SoldThe ranks of female broadcast license owners will grow by one once a newly-filed deal for WAVQ-AM Jacksonville NC reaches the finish line.


Buyer CDV Broadcasting LLC is headed by Cathy Clark. WAVQ will be the company’s only broadcast station.

It is coming from Connor Media Corporation, headed by Ronald Benfield. Through Connor and other licensees, Benfield has an interest in five other radio stations in the greater Greenville-New Bern NC area. None of them are gifted with full market coverage, a difficult feat to pull off in this geopraphically-spaced-out market.

The price for the station will be $225K. Clark is required to place a $10K deposit, pay $55K cash at closing and provide a promissory note for the remaining $160K with a term of four years.

WAVQ is a Class C on 1400 kHz with 1 kW-U, ND. It is local to Jacksonville and blankets neighboring Camp Lejeune on the southeastern edge of the market.
